The 16th International Flora Expo Kicks off in Delhi

New Delhi [India], January 6 (ANI/PNN): Organised by Media Today Group, the 16th International Flora Expo is live and is scheduled from 6th to 8th January 2023 at NSIC Exhibition Complex, Okhla, New Delhi. The Flora Expo will be held alongside the 15th Edition of Landscape & Gardening Expo 2023 and the 13th Edition of Horti Expo 2023. Both the expos are touted to be a blooming extravaganza for exploring trade opportunities both in India's domestic market as well as the external trade, especially with countries of South Asia. Additionally, the 16th International Flora Expo 2023 will provide a platform for the convergence of global business interests such as conventional flower and gardening industry professionals, bulk buyers from large industries, florists, retailers such as home centers, supermarkets, departmental stores, interior designers and interior shops to exchange views on expanding their business avenues by availing the opportunities. Solar irrigation boosts NegOcc farmers' group productivity

IRRIGATION TECHNOLOGY.The PHP6.9-million integrated solar-powered irrigation system built by the Negros Occidental provincial government for a group of farmers in Manapla town. The facility combines the use of upland aquaculture through grow-out and aquaponic system, fertigation, and drip irrigation system in a 600-square meter farm located in Barangay San Pablo. (Photo courtesy of PIO Negros Occidental) BACOLOD CITY -A group of farmers in Manapla, Negros Occidental got a boost in their farm operations through the installation of an integrated solar-powered irrigation system provided by the provincial government. The PHP6.9-million facility combines the use of upland aquaculture through grow-out and aquaponic system, fertigation, and drip irrigation system, in a 600-square meter farm located in Hacienda Myrianne, Barangay San Pablo.
